Mi manca il /dev/agpgart

Alberto Rizzi greenant a fastmail.fm
Sab 26 Maggio 2007 13:44:22 CEST


Ho una scheda madre con chipset via PT880 e scheda video agp Radeon 9600XT.

Ho provato sia con una 6.2-RELEASE (che ho tutt'ora), Freesbie 2 ed una
6-STABLE con kernel modificato ma con device agp nel file di configurazione

Il problema č che non viene creato il device /dev/agpgart

All'avvio nei log non ci sono segni di vita da parte del modulo agp
dmesg | grep agp non restituisce niente
kldstat -v | grep agp restituisce
		385 pci/agp_ali
		386 pci/agp_amd
		387 pci/agp_amd64
		388 pci/agp_ati
		389 pci/agp_i810
		390 pci/agp_intel
		391 pci/agp_nvidia
		392 pci/agp_sis
		393 pci/agp_via

mentre pciconv -lv č allegato a fine email

Appena avvio il server X (sia il 6.9 che il 7.2) vengono caricati i
moduli radeon e drm ma nei log di Xorg ci sono errori riguardanti la
mancanza del file /dev/agpgart e del relativo modulo agp

Contestualmente all'avvio di Xorg, in messages ho questo
May 26 15:02:24 hansolo kernel: error: [drm:pid877:radeon_cp_init]
*ERROR* radeon_cp_init called without lock held
May 26 15:02:24 hansolo kernel: error: [drm:pid877:drm_unlock] *ERROR*
Process 877 using kernel context 0

Xorg perņ funziona perfettamente, ma senza agp non posso fare andare drm
e quindi l'accelerazione 2D. /dev/dri/card0 viene correttamente creato

Tutti questi eventi si verificano allo stesso modo con tutti e tre i
sistemi esposti in precedenza.

Come posso fare per risolvere il problema?


hostb0 a pci0:0:0:	class=0x060000 card=0x02581849 chip=0x02581106 rev=0x00
hdr=0x00
    vendor   = 'VIA Technologies Inc'
    device   = 'PT880 CPU to PCI Bridge'
    class    = bridge
    subclass = HOST-PCI
hostb1 a pci0:0:1:	class=0x060000 card=0x12581849 chip=0x12581106 rev=0x00
hdr=0x00
    vendor   = 'VIA Technologies Inc'
    device   = 'PT880 CPU to PCI Bridge'
    class    = bridge
    subclass = HOST-PCI
hostb2 a pci0:0:2:	class=0x060000 card=0x22581849 chip=0x22581106 rev=0x00
hdr=0x00
    vendor   = 'VIA Technologies Inc'
    device   = 'PT880 CPU to PCI Bridge'
    class    = bridge
    subclass = HOST-PCI
hostb3 a pci0:0:3:	class=0x060000 card=0x32581849 chip=0x32581106 rev=0x00
hdr=0x00
    vendor   = 'VIA Technologies Inc'
    device   = 'PT880 CPU-to-PCI Bridge'
    class    = bridge
    subclass = HOST-PCI
hostb4 a pci0:0:4:	class=0x060000 card=0x42581849 chip=0x42581106 rev=0x00
hdr=0x00
    vendor   = 'VIA Technologies Inc'
    device   = 'PT880 CPU to PCI Bridge'
    class    = bridge
    subclass = HOST-PCI
hostb5 a pci0:0:7:	class=0x060000 card=0x72581849 chip=0x72581106 rev=0x00
hdr=0x00
    vendor   = 'VIA Technologies Inc'
    device   = 'PT880 CPU to PCI Bridge'
    class    = bridge
    subclass = HOST-PCI
pcib1 a pci0:1:0:	class=0x060400 card=0x00000070 chip=0xb1981106 rev=0x00
hdr=0x01
    vendor   = 'VIA Technologies Inc'
    device   = 'ProSavageDDR P4X600 CPU to AGP Bridge'
    class    = bridge
    subclass = PCI-PCI
rl0 a pci0:12:0:	class=0x020000 card=0x813911f6 chip=0x813910ec rev=0x10
hdr=0x00
    vendor   = 'Realtek Semiconductor'
    device   = 'RT8139 (A/B/C/810x/813x/C+) Fast Ethernet Adapter'
    class    = network
    subclass = ethernet
atapci0 a pci0:15:0:	class=0x01018f card=0x31491849 chip=0x31491106
rev=0x80 hdr=0x00
    vendor   = 'VIA Technologies Inc'
    device   = 'VT8237  VT6410 SATA RAID Controller'
    class    = mass storage
    subclass = ATA
atapci1 a pci0:15:1:	class=0x01018a card=0x05711849 chip=0x05711106
rev=0x06 hdr=0x00
    vendor   = 'VIA Technologies Inc'
    device   = 'VT82xxxx EIDE Controller (All VIA Chipsets)'
    class    = mass storage
    subclass = ATA
uhci0 a pci0:16:0:	class=0x0c0300 card=0x30381849 chip=0x30381106 rev=0x81
hdr=0x00
    vendor   = 'VIA Technologies Inc'
    device   = 'VT82xxxxx UHCI USB 1.1 Controller (All VIA Chipsets)'
    class    = serial bus
    subclass = USB
uhci1 a pci0:16:1:	class=0x0c0300 card=0x30381849 chip=0x30381106 rev=0x81
hdr=0x00
    vendor   = 'VIA Technologies Inc'
    device   = 'VT82xxxxx UHCI USB 1.1 Controller (All VIA Chipsets)'
    class    = serial bus
    subclass = USB
uhci2 a pci0:16:2:	class=0x0c0300 card=0x30381849 chip=0x30381106 rev=0x81
hdr=0x00
    vendor   = 'VIA Technologies Inc'
    device   = 'VT82xxxxx UHCI USB 1.1 Controller (All VIA Chipsets)'
    class    = serial bus
    subclass = USB
uhci3 a pci0:16:3:	class=0x0c0300 card=0x30381849 chip=0x30381106 rev=0x81
hdr=0x00
    vendor   = 'VIA Technologies Inc'
    device   = 'VT82xxxxx UHCI USB 1.1 Controller (All VIA Chipsets)'
    class    = serial bus
    subclass = USB
ehci0 a pci0:16:4:	class=0x0c0320 card=0x31041849 chip=0x31041106 rev=0x86
hdr=0x00
    vendor   = 'VIA Technologies Inc'
    device   = 'VT6202 USB 2.0 Enhanced Host Controller'
    class    = serial bus
    subclass = USB
isab0 a pci0:17:0:	class=0x060100 card=0x32271849 chip=0x32271106 rev=0x00
hdr=0x00
    vendor   = 'VIA Technologies Inc'
    device   = 'VT8237 PCI-to-ISA Bridge'
    class    = bridge
    subclass = PCI-ISA
pcm0 a pci0:17:5:	class=0x040100 card=0x97611849 chip=0x30591106 rev=0x60
hdr=0x00
    vendor   = 'VIA Technologies Inc'
    device   = 'VT8233/33A/8235/8237 AC97 Enhanced Audio Controller'
    class    = multimedia
    subclass = audio
vr0 a pci0:18:0:	class=0x020000 card=0x30651849 chip=0x30651106 rev=0x78
hdr=0x00
    vendor   = 'VIA Technologies Inc'
    device   = 'VT6102 Rhine II PCI Fast Ethernet Controller'
    class    = network
    subclass = ethernet
none0 a pci1:0:0:	class=0x030000 card=0x7c29174b chip=0x41521002 rev=0x00
hdr=0x00
    vendor   = 'ATI Technologies Inc'
    device   = 'Radeon 9600 XT (V350)'
    class    = display
    subclass = VGA
none1 a pci1:0:1:	class=0x038000 card=0x7c28174b chip=0x41721002 rev=0x00
hdr=0x00
    vendor   = 'ATI Technologies Inc'
    device   = 'RV360 Radeon 9600 XT - Secondary'
    class    = display



Maggiori informazioni sulla lista aiuto